In recent years, the National Park Service has been trying to increase the amount of electric vehicle charging stations in the National Parks.
Unfortunately, this initiative hasn’t reached the Big Bend National Park. If you find an electric car hookup, it will not be an official one in or close to the park.
If you’re planning an adventure to the Big Bend, it’s important to make sure that your EV is fully charged beforehand.
Otherwise, you’ll potentially have to drive miles before finding a port for your electric car to charge.
